I was offered Andre Johnson for MJD. I do need WR big time, but MJD is a lot to give up.
Non-ppr scoring. Start 1 QB, 2 RB, 2 WR, 1 TE, 1 Flex, K, DEF

Wow . . . how did you get MJD and CJ4.24 on the same team?

That is really, really tough.

It certainly helps you most weeks. But if somebody gets injured you have borderline guys as RB2s, unless Donald Brown takes over the starting spot . . . you would really be rolling a flex player as your every-week RB2.

But AJ is a major major upgrade. I think I might do it, but see if you can package one of your other WRs for Bradshaw as the handcuff to Jacobs so you aren't runnin barefoot.
